Robot Safety Cells Made With 80/20

Industrial Robots are programmable multifunctional mechanical devices designed to move material, parts, tools, or specialized devices through variable programmed motions to perform a variety of tasks. Robots are generally used to perform unsafe, hazardous, highly repetitive, and unpleasant tasks. Their functions include material handling, assembly, welding, machine tool load and unload functions, painting, spraying, and more. 
Machine guards and robot safety cells are necessary to keep employees safe and comply with OSHA regulations.

New Stock Lengths from 80/20

80/20 has made changes to the stock length profile offering. The adjustment eliminates all 145”, 4M and 6M stock lengths in the T-slotted profiles series. To replace these items, 80/20 has moved to 120”, 3M and 6.050M stock lengths while 242” stock lengths will remain intact.

Impacts all T-slotted profiles including black anodize, yellow powder coat
Upper and lower door track will only be available in 120” or 3.048M
Gravity roller tube and connector rod profile moves to 150”
All Quick Frame® and Ready Tube® profiles will remain the same length

How AMRs Address Skilled Labor Shortages in Material Handling

In recent years, the logistics industry has expanded at an unprecedented rate, thanks to increasing expectations from e-commerce consumers. However, finding workers who are willing or available to take on a job in logistics is proving to be a serious threat. And the problem doesn’t just apply to jobs related to manual work on the shop floor, but also at a more academic or skilled level. To mitigate the labor shortage logistics companies are turning to robotic automation to boost productivity of the existing workforce like autonomous mobile robots (AMRs). However, companies are finding the benefits of adding AMRs to their facilities go further than this:Increase appeal of workplaceThe intuitive, safe and sophisticated AMR can take on risk-prone or repetitive tasks, reducing the likelihood of workplace injuries or job dissatisfaction. Not only does this create a safer environment, it also allows skilled staff to swap the time spent on less interesting and rewarding tasks, for complex, more appealing ones. This combination helps create a more appealing workplace aiding the recruitment and retention of the necessary workforce.Optimize workflowsIn the highly pressured 3PL industry, an optimized and responsive workflow is essential for success. The autonomous mobile robots from MiR use sophisticated programming technology, scanners and cameras to make optimal decisions at all times. The AMRs remove human error and the need for as many inventory checks, meaning 3PL providers can see shorter and more responsive workflows with reduced bottle necks. The collaborative nature of the mobile robot also means that it can safely work alongside its human counterparts, responsibly optimizing productivity. By keeping flows and processes tight and responsive, AMRs provide can provide huge value to the 3PL industry.Cost optimizationFrom fines and reputational damage, to lost workdays and damaged equipment, it can be hard to calculate the true cost of workplace injuries. Recent statistics place the figure between $52 billion and $60 billion a year for injuries in the US, but it’s not just the direct costs, but also decreased productivity and increased employee turnover as well. By implementing AMRs from MiR, which use a multi-sensor safety system to avoid collisions, businesses can see significant cost optimization.Fighting the future with AMRAs the need for increased supply chain flexibility and efficiency intensifies, the adoption of autonomous mobile robots accelerates. The latest industry findings show that by 2021, 58% of logistics providers will use AMR. By 2024, this number will hit 100%.
